    OK, this is indeed a strange problem.
    I've just transferred a lot of cartoons to MPEG-2 SVCD format.
    I've tried burning with Nero [latest version] with a variety of different settings, but everything on the CD seems to be corrupted in some way. Nothing will read it. When I try to copy the MPEG2 folder from the CD to my hard drive, it fails. This is extremely annoying and frustrating, as I'm stuck to what could be the problem and solution.

    When I was putting the MPEG2 files together, I had to capture in segments and join the MPEG2 files at the last minute. Nero tells me that the length of the file is the length of the first segment, which leads me closer to the problem - is there some sort of problem with the table of contents track? And if so, how do I correct the files?
